What is a Private Limited Company?

A Private Limited Company is a business structure that restricts the number of shareholders and limits the transferability of shares. It is a legal entity separate from its owners, which means it can own property, enter into contracts, and take on liabilities in its own name. Shareholders are typically not personally liable for the company’s debts, providing a layer of protection for individual investors. This structure is commonly chosen for businesses seeking to raise capital, protect the interests of shareholders, and enjoy a more professional reputation.

The Concept of Limited Liability

The most significant advantage of forming a Private Limited Company is limited liability Partnership In a private limited company, the liability of its shareholders is limited to the amount they have invested in the company. This means that if the company encounters financial trouble or faces legal claims, the personal assets of the shareholders—such as their homes, savings, and other possessions—are protected.

This contrasts with other business structures like sole proprietorships or partnerships, where the owners are personally liable for any debts or legal actions against the business. In a sole proprietorship or partnership, the business is not considered a separate legal entity, meaning the owner’s personal assets could be seized to pay off debts. This can lead to significant financial and personal risks.

For example, if a private limited company faces a lawsuit or financial liabilities beyond its ability to pay, the creditors can only claim the company’s assets, not those of the individual shareholders. This limitation offers a significant advantage, especially when scaling up a business or entering high-risk industries.

Continuity of Existence

One of the unique features of a Private Limited Company is its perpetual succession, which means the company’s existence is not affected by changes in its ownership or the death of its shareholders. The company continues to operate as a separate legal entity even if the original founders or shareholders decide to leave or pass away.

This continuity of existence is particularly beneficial for businesses planning for the long term or hoping to pass down their operations to future generations. In contrast, in a sole proprietorship or partnership, the business typically ceases to exist when the owner dies or retires. This lack of continuity can lead to a loss of value or disruption in operations, which can be avoided with a Private Limited Company.

Ownership Flexibility

While a Private Limited Company restricts the transferability of shares, it still offers ownership flexibility. Shares in the company can be transferred or sold to other shareholders, or new shareholders can be brought in with the approval of the existing shareholders. This flexibility allows business owners to retain control over the company while still providing a mechanism to attract new investors or bring in additional partners.

Moreover, as the number of shareholders is limited (usually to 50), the ownership structure remains relatively simple and manageable. This allows the company to maintain control over decision-making while providing opportunities for external involvement and investment.

Limited Reporting and Compliance

While it’s true that a Private Limited Company must comply with certain legal and regulatory requirements, such as filing annual financial statements and adhering to corporate governance rules, these requirements are generally less stringent than those for publicly listed companies. This makes the Private Limited Company structure attractive for smaller businesses that want to enjoy the benefits of limited liability and professional status without the burden of excessive regulatory compliance.

In some jurisdictions, private limited companies are subject to less frequent auditing and reporting requirements compared to public companies. This reduces administrative costs and allows business owners to focus on growing their business rather than dealing with complex regulatory filings.

Better Control and Management

In a Private Limited Company, the shareholders have the power to appoint directors and control the company’s operations. Since ownership is restricted to a small number of shareholders, decision-making is often quicker and more efficient than in larger public limited companies. Shareholders can easily communicate with each other and work together to make important decisions about the direction of the business.

This centralized control allows for more streamlined management and decision-making, reducing bureaucracy and ensuring that the company’s leadership can act quickly when needed.
